A Resolution recognizing September 25, 2026, as "Chuseok" in Pennsylvania.
This Senate Resolution (SR 228) symbolically recognizes September 25, 2026, as "Chuseok" in Pennsylvania. It does not create new laws, programs, or funding; instead, it formally acknowledges Chuseok - a Korean harvest festival and cultural celebration - through a legislative resolution. The resolution highlights Chuseok's significance as a time for family gatherings, ancestor rituals, and honoring harvest traditions, such as sharing traditional foods like songpyeon. This recognition is intended to encourage Pennsylvanians to learn about and celebrate Korean cultural heritage. As a commemorative resolution, it has no direct legal or policy impact on individuals or communities.
